CloudflareCloudflare Fundamentals - Service Key authentication deprecatedcloudflare.comService Key authentication for the Cloudflare API is deprecated. Service Keys will stop working on September 30, 2026. API Tokens replace Service Keys with fine-grained permissions, expiration, and revocation. What you need to do Replace any use of the X-Auth-User-Service-Key header with an API Token scoped to the permissions your integration requires. If you use cloudflared , update to a version from November 2022 or later. These versions already use API Tokens. If you use origin-ca-issuer , update to a version that supports API Token authentication. For more information, refer to API deprecations .
